CDN响应延迟核心诱因
在CDN加速实践中,服务器响应缓慢常源于多重技术因素的综合作用。首要问题在于缓存策略配置失当,包括静态资源缓存周期设置不合理、动态内容未实施边缘计算优化等,这直接导致缓存命中率不足30%的案例占比达42%。其次是回源链路质量不稳定,当CDN节点未命中缓存时,跨地域的源站请求可能产生200ms以上的额外延迟。
因素 | 影响权重 |
---|---|
缓存命中率 | 35% |
SSL握手耗时 | 28% |
节点覆盖密度 | 22% |
缓存策略优化实践
优化缓存机制需遵循分层控制原则:
- 设置差异化缓存规则,静态资源采用max-age=31536000强缓存策略
- 对API接口实施边缘缓存,通过Vary头实现动态内容智能缓存
- 部署缓存预热系统,在访问高峰前主动填充热门资源
HTTPS性能调优方案
针对HTTPS带来的性能损耗,推荐采用TLS1.3协议并优化证书链配置。通过OCSP装订技术可将SSL握手时间缩短60%以上,同时启用Session Ticket机制减少重复握手开销。对图片等非敏感资源建议采用HTTP/2协议的分流加载策略。
节点调度智能优化
节点调度系统需集成实时网络质量检测功能:
- 部署Anycast路由协议实现智能选路
- 建立节点健康度评分模型,自动剔除异常节点
- 结合用户终端GPS数据优化边缘节点选择
CDN加速性能优化是系统工程,需从协议栈优化、智能调度算法、缓存机制创新三个维度协同发力。通过实证数据表明,综合应用上述策略可使首字节时间(TTFB)降低至150ms以内,页面完全加载时间压缩40%以上。
本文由阿里云优惠网发布。发布者:编辑员。禁止采集与转载行为,违者必究。出处:https://aliyunyh.com/463132.html
其原创性以及文中表达的观点和判断不代表本网站。如有问题,请联系客服处理。